Summary

Mao supported the 1911 Revolution and became one of the founders of the Chinese Communist Party in 1921. During the mid-1930s Chiang Kai-shek carried out a series of military campaigns against Mao and the Communists that forced Mao on the Long March to Yenan in north China. Mao's rule over China from the establishment of the People's Republic of China in 1949 to his death in 1976 defined the Chinese nation in his lifetime.
